Why Is the Delivery Van Cargo Area Optimization Services Market Growing?
Demand for delivery van cargo area optimization services is driven by three primary commercial logistics catalysts:
• Route-Level Parcel Sorting and Driver Productivity: High parcel density across urban delivery rounds requires structured interior layouts that minimize driver search time, reducing time spent at each stop and boosting overall stops per hour.
• Payload Discipline in Electric Van Fleet Programs: The rapid transition to battery-electric delivery vans necessitates lightweight aluminum shelving, composite flooring, and modular partitions to preserve battery range and net vehicle payload.
• Expansion of Factory-Option and Dealer-Fitted Upfit Programs: Commercial fleet operators increasingly demand turnkey, route-ready vehicles delivered directly from dealers, eliminating post-purchase downtime in third-party installation shops.
"The real shift in delivery van interiors is coming from route economics," observes Nikhil Kaitwade, Principal Consultant for Automotive at Future Market Insights. "Fleet managers no longer view shelving as an accessory after the vehicle is bought. They treat the cargo area as a work process that affects stops per hour, driver fatigue and damage claims. Electric vans make the decision sharper because every added kilogram affects payload or range."

Segment Breakdown: What Drives Key Segment Leadership?
Why Shelving and Racking Services Lead Service Types with 38.0% Share
Shelving and racking services represent the largest service type segment, projected to account for 38.0% of total service demand in 2026. Parcel carriers require segmented shelving, fold-flat racking, and specialized bin systems to categorize packages by delivery sequence, protecting items during transport and accelerating package retrieval at the curb.
• Structured Parcel Retrieval: Tiered and foldable racks convert unorganized floor space into indexed vertical storage zones.
• Heavy-Duty Load Compliance: Heavy-duty systems, such as Masterack's Fold Flat HD line offering up to 350 lb per shelf capacity, accommodate diverse parcel weights without custom bracketry.
• Workflow Optimization: Dedicated racking layouts dramatically reduce package handling times, directly expanding daily route capacity.
Panel Vans Command 47.0% Demand by Vehicle Type
Panel vans represent the dominant vehicle category, forecast to capture 47.0% of vehicle type demand in 2026. Thanks to their enclosed cargo shells, uniform side walls, and versatility across last-mile delivery routes, panel vans serve as the core workhorse for global courier, express, and parcel fleets.
• High Deployment Volume: Preferred by global logistics firms due to lower acquisition costs and maneuverability in congested city corridors.
• Flexible Interior Geometry: Straight sidewalls allow seamless fitment of standardized modular racking, flooring, and safety partition packages.
Enterprise Fleets Account for 42.0% Share by Fleet Size
Enterprise fleets represent the largest customer category, projected to hold 42.0% of fleet size demand in 2026. Large logistics operators manage thousands of delivery vehicles across multi-depot networks, driving the need for standardized interior configurations.
• Standardized Operational Workflows: Identical cargo layouts across national fleets reduce driver onboarding and training times.
• Centralized Procurement: Bulk purchasing via direct fleet sales channel models, which represent 49.0% of total sales in 2026, secures favorable pricing and factory warranty integration.
• Streamlined Delivery Schedules: Dealer-fitted installation models, commanding a 36.0% market share in 2026, ensure vehicles arrive fully prepped for immediate deployment.
